XWindows Dock features and specs

  • Customizability
    XWindows Dock offers a high degree of customization, allowing users to tailor the dock's appearance and functionality to their preferences.
  • Aesthetic Appeal
    The dock is designed with a visually appealing interface that can enhance the look of the desktop environment.
  • Plugin Support
    XWindows Dock supports plugins, which allows users to extend its functionality and integrate additional features.
  • Free to Use
    XWindows Dock is offered as a free application, making it accessible to a wide range of users without any financial commitment.

Possible disadvantages of XWindows Dock

  • Performance Issues
    Some users may experience performance issues, such as lag or increased memory usage, particularly on older systems.
  • Stability Concerns
    Users have reported occasional stability problems, which can lead to crashes or glitches during use.
  • Limited Support
    Being a less mainstream option compared to other docks, there may be limited resources for troubleshooting and support.
  • Compatibility
    There may be compatibility issues with certain versions of Windows or with specific desktop configurations.
